title: "Optimizing SPI communication on STM32 MCUs: a comprehensive guide to high-frequency communication"
abstract: 'In this blog post, we delve into the fascinating world of Serial
Peripheral Interface (SPI) on STM32 microcontrollers (MCUs). Specifically, we
explore how SPI is utilized in TPM chips for communication with PC
motherboards. We encounter the challenges of achieving high-frequency SPI
communication, especially when operating as a slave, and the specific
limitations of STM32L476 MCUs. The article further uncovers the limitations of
existing approaches in platforms like Zephyr and STM32 HAL. We then embark on a
journey to fix SPI issues, improve DMA performance, and optimize the firmware
for high-speed SPI communication. Throughout the blog post, we provide in-depth
technical insights and share valuable test results. Join us as we push the
boundaries of SPI communication and unlock new possibilities in the world of
microcontrollers.'
